pub struct Handlebars { /* fields omitted */ }
The single entry point of your Handlebars templates
It maintains compiled templates and registered helpers.
Methods
impl Registry
[src]
fn new() -> Registry
fn source_map_enable(&mut self, enable: bool)
Enable handlebars template source map
Source map provides line/col reporting on error. It uses slightly more memory to maintain the data.
Default is true.

fn render<T>(&self, name: &str, data: &T) -> Result<String, RenderError> where T: ToJson
Render a registered template with some data into a string
name
is the template name you registred previouslyctx
is the data that implementsToJson
of either rustc_serialize or serde_json
Returns rendered string or an struct with error information
